nrf.h

来自「基于msp430的射频模块905的驱动程序。」· C头文件 代码 · 共 50 行

H
50
字号
#ifndef NRF_H#define NRF_H//Port1#define PWR     BIT4#define TXEN    BIT5#define TRX_CE  BIT6//PORT2#define CD      BIT0#define AM      BIT1#define DR      BIT2//Port5#define CSN     BIT0#define MOSI    BIT1#define MISO    BIT2#define SCK     BIT3typedef struct RFConfig{  unsigned char n;  unsigned char buf[10];}RFConfig;void Nrf_Init(void);void Standby_Mode(void);void Send_Mode(void);void Receive_Mode(void);void Power_On(void);void Power_Off(void);void Config905(void);void ReadConfig(void);void TxAdress(void);void ReadAdress(void);void SendData(unsigned char *p);unsigned char* ReadData(void);void SPI1_WRITE(unsigned char n);unsigned char SPI1_READ(void);#endif

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?